Alasdair McDiarmid Profile Banner
Alasdair McDiarmid Profile
Alasdair McDiarmid

@AliMcDiarmid

Followers
962
Following
1,218
Media
31
Statuses
3,157

Assistant General Secretary @CommunityUnion , views my views etc..

Joined January 2012
Don't wanna be here? Send us removal request.
Explore trending content on Musk Viewer

No tweets found